The Microchip 25LC640A-I/MS: A Robust 64K SPI Serial EEPROM for Demanding Applications

In the realm of embedded systems and IoT devices, the need for reliable, non-volatile memory for data logging, configuration storage, and parameter retention is paramount. The Microchip 25LC640A-I/MS stands out as a high-performance solution, offering 64 Kbits (8 KB) of serial EEPROM memory accessible via the ubiquitous SPI bus. This device encapsulates a blend of density, flexibility, and resilience, making it a preferred choice for designers across various industries.

Housed in a space-saving 8-pin MSOP package, the 25LC640A is ideal for applications where board real estate is at a premium. Its operation from 1.8V to 5.5V makes it exceptionally versatile, capable of functioning in both modern low-power systems and legacy 5V designs without requiring a level translator. A key feature of this EEPROM is its sophisticated SPI interface, which supports clock speeds up to 10 MHz, enabling high-speed data read and write operations. The interface also includes support for SPI Mode 0 (0,0) and 3 (1,1), providing compatibility with a vast array of microcontrollers and processors.

Beyond simple storage, the 25LC640A is engineered for data integrity and system safety. It features a hardware write-protect (WP) pin that allows the upper quarter of the memory array (or the entire array) to be locked against inadvertent writes. This is crucial for safeguarding critical firmware or configuration data. Furthermore, the memory array is organized in 256-byte pages, allowing for efficient page write operations. The device includes advanced write protection circuitry that prevents data corruption during voltage transients, a common challenge in electrically noisy environments.

Endurance and retention specifications are critical for non-volatile memory. The 25LC640A is rated for over 1,000,000 erase/write cycles per sector and boasts a data retention period of over 200 years. These specifications ensure that data remains intact and rewritable throughout the entire lifecycle of the end product. The industrial temperature range (-40°C to +85°C) of the -I/MS suffix ensures reliable operation in harsh environmental conditions.
